]]>Because you’re focusing on repeating a mantra or focusing on a specific thought, meditation actually helps you to concentrate. The more you meditate and focus on a central idea, the less you allow your mind to wander to nonconstructive thoughts.
Meditation can help to provide you with mental clarity, thereby enhancing your memory. According to research, different meditation styles have shown an ability to boost attention, memory, and mental quickness.
The more you meditate, the more you learn to dismiss troubling thoughts. By making your mind clearer and less active, you may just have an easier time sleeping.

Sometimes the only solution is to turn everything off, and allow your mind to be one with itself. Meditation is an excellent way to do that, because you return to the core of who you are. You shut out all the noise, and allow yourself to listen the “inner noise” within instead.
Mindfulness, which is a very popular form of meditation, encourages you to not attempt to get rid of the noiseβbut rather to “note” it, acknowledge it as a mere thought or feeling, and then to allow it to go on its merry way. It’s a form of acceptance that can be quite therapeutic, and nearly impossible to accomplish where we’re not meditating. Negative thoughts are common, but sometimes a big part of anxiety is the idea of “having anxiety about having anxiety.” Mindfulness, a common meditation philosophy, teaches that it’s okay to have feelings of fear or sadness. Instead of dwelling on these thoughts, which tends to make it worseβthe essential goal is simply to “note” these feelings with a soft curiosity, leading to more perspective and healthy acceptance.
